Skip to content

Commit dd9d117

Browse files
gingeekrishnaC4illin
authored andcommitted
Fix EMF argument handling to preserve existing args
- Change from assignment to append for inputArgs and outputArgs in EMF handling - Addresses Sourcery AI feedback about potential argument override - Ensures compatibility with other file type conversions (e.g., SVG)
1 parent 0e94fe3 commit dd9d117

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

src/converters/imagemagick.ts

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-463,8 +463,8 @@ export function convert(
463463
// Handle EMF files specifically to avoid LibreOffice delegate issues
464464
if (fileType === "emf") {
465465
// Use direct conversion without delegates for EMF files
466-
inputArgs = ["-define", "emf:delegate=false", "-density", "300"];
467-
outputArgs = ["-background", "white", "-alpha", "remove"];
466+
inputArgs.push("-define", "emf:delegate=false", "-density", "300");
467+
outputArgs.push("-background", "white", "-alpha", "remove");
468468
}
469469

470470
return new Promise((resolve, reject) => {

0 commit comments

Comments
 (0)